  14. I was biding my time to replace the OEM Bridgestones on my wife's MY23 Karoq but the time has now arrived. Was expecting to go with the Michelins but have opted for 4xPirelli Cinturato All Season SF3, Got 15% discount for buying 4 tyres, Paid £573 incl home fitting and old tyre disposal. My own MY22 will need replacements fairly soon too but in the meantime I have blagged her less worn Bridgestones. Got anotherfew mm of tread to play with for the time being :) Might be a price to pay in longevity over the Michelins based on reviews but the SF3s appear to be good tyres. Might take a wee while for me to see and judge any differences but will post an update when I can.
